According to a report by TechCrunch, Brockovich's new mission is focused on the lack of transparency in the data center industry, with only 12% of data centers reporting their energy usage. This comes as the industry is expected to grow to $13.6 billion by 2028, with OpenAI and Anthropic leading the charge in AI adoption.

"The data center industry needs to be more transparent about its environmental impact," said Brockovich in an interview with TechCrunch. "We need to hold these companies accountable for their actions."
What the Sceptics Say
Some critics argue that Brockovich's campaign is misguided and overly broad, and that data centers are already taking steps to reduce their environmental impact. However, Brockovich counters that more needs to be done to address the industry's lack of transparency and accountability.
